Hi guys, It is a long time since I'm noticing an increasing loose of care on applying the code formatting we're supposed to. Not to mention tabs instead of spaces for indentation, lack of (c) headers, and even small but bothering breaks of the code conventions, like lack of braces in if statements. And also unused imports..
Question is, is this deliberate? I bet not and would like to encourage all developers to systematically apply the formatting and follow conventions as described in <http://geoserver.org/display/GEOSDOC/1+Code+Conventions>. As we all use eclipse and the formatter is there please just try to get used to press CTRL+ALT+F for formatting and CTRL+ALT+O for imports clean up... please?
